Poker is a card game that’s based on luck, but there is also a lot of skill involved. This includes betting strategy, psychology and bluffing. And the best players use all of these things to beat their opponents.

There are a variety of different types of poker, including Texas Hold’em, Omaha, Stud and Badugi. Each one has its own rules and format.

The most popular form of poker is texas hold’em, which is played using a standard 52-card deck. The cards are shuffled and dealt in turn, with the player who has the highest hand winning the pot.

If you’re new to poker, it’s a good idea to start with lower-limit games before moving up to higher ones. This will help you learn the game and give you a feel for the pace of the game, while also helping you avoid losing money prematurely.

Most online poker sites allow players to deposit and withdraw their money with a variety of methods, including credit and debit cards, pre-paid cards, e-wallets, wire transfers and third-party eWallets. Most of these options are instant, and they allow you to withdraw your winnings in a timely manner.

In addition, many of the largest online poker sites accept c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in, Litecoin and Ethereum, which can be used to deposit and withdraw funds from your account. However, not all sites are crypto-friendly, so it’s important to check if a particular poker site is accepting your preferred currency before you sign up.
